Bharga Café

Bharga Café takes inspiration from its menu, reimagining local cuisine through a modern yet honest design that responds to Semarang’s tropical climate. The building combines an enclosed, air-conditioned ground floor with an open-air upper level, using a high roof and cross-ventilation to maintain comfort naturally.

Its facade of reclaimed metal plates allows airflow and light while creating shifting interior patterns. With a rear entrance that guides visitors through a spatial journey, Bharga Café goes beyond dining—offering a sustainable, culturally rooted architectural experience where food, space, and climate are seamlessly connected.
